![]() That’s it! Five lines of code, and you can prototype using live and real data provided by Instagram. Use the print function to better understand what’s going on: print data.resultsįramer console: " First, one of these objects has to be targeted. In this JSON file, results is an array that contains more objects. It generates complete, random user profiles, from an avatar to an email address. Random User – Definitely the best API for beginners. Each of these APIs also returns data in JSON format, which can be easily handled in the framework. Here is a shortlist of five which are great for prototyping with real data in Framer. There are many publicly available APIs that provide various data. Where Can We Get Real Data? The Open API Lists What’s more, many different APIs can be combined to create a completely new product. With the help of numerous weather forecast websites that share their public APIs, it’s super easy. For example, in order to build a weather application, some weather data is required. Publicly available APIs are widely used to build new applications. Some APIs are publicly available, and some are used in internal products only. What is an API?Įvery app has an API that allows data to be captured and displayed. It’s all about access to real data that lives in a given database. The waitstaff (API) and the kitchen (database) takes care of the rest. You ask the waitstaff for the food-that’s all you need to do. ![]() The food is the data and the waitstaff is the API. The API Using Real Data: What Is It? How Do We Use It?Īn Application Programming Interface (API) is the interface through which we communicate with applications. And it will no longer be necessary to use the infamous Latin-esque “lorem ipsum” placeholder text pieces. Really powerful product design starts to happen when you combine real-time prototyping with real data. Any kind of data can be applied, for example: user profiles with photos, street addresses, stock quotes, exchange rates, weather forecasts, transaction information- any data that apps typically use. The real fun in Framer starts when real data that is updated in real time from a database is used. Prototyping with real data can be compared to building something out of LEGO blocks: Instead of working with imaginary, loose shapes, we can use existing components from the box and build something real. When we design a new function, we sometimes forget that not every user profile is complete, not all categories in the store have the same quantity of products, and not every product displays the same data. It’s also possible to design around different use case scenarios. All available data is visible, and it can be established what content may still be needed-as a result, communication with stakeholders and the development team is more effective. This way, no time is wasted trying to come up with bogus content, and mistakes that come from using invalid data will be avoided. It can be any kind of data-user photos, for example. When a new function is designed for an existing product, instead of using fictitious content, logical, relevant, and real-looking content can be displayed. If you want to supplement your knowledge, you can read our previous Framer articles: How to Create Stunning Interactive Prototypes, 7 Simple Microinteractions to Improve Your Prototypes Why You Should Use Framer with Real DataĪ common problem in designing or prototyping is the lack of real data. To follow this article, you should have at least a basic knowledge of Framer. A designer would only be limited by their imagination and coding skills. If you know a bit of programming, its capabilities are virtually unlimited because it’s based on CoffeeScript-a relatively easy programming language. It can be used to design for any mobile device, from iOS to Android. Framer is one of the most powerful app prototyping tools out there.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|